Like A Storm picked by Alter Bridge for upcoming UK tour

New Zealand’s high-charting rock act Like A Storm are heading back to Europe and the United Kingdom on tour. The band has been tapped by Alter Bridge to support them on their entire international run of dates this Autumn. The tour kicks off on November 4th in Bilbao, Spain and runs through December 11th when it wraps up in Switzerland. The U.K leg of this run kicks off on November 23 in Manchester at the Manchester Arena and wraps up on December 2nd in Leeds at the First Direct Arena. Volbeat and Gojira are also sharing the bill in the United Kingdom.

Like A Storm has received critical acclaim for their live performances with Kerrang! applauding their “Big, badass riffage and arena-sized choruses…”.

Metal Hammer has praised the band’s introduction of the didgeridoo into heavy music declaring, “Like A Storm are rewriting metal’s rulebook like never before.”

Like A Storm recently set a new career milestone for themselves. Their latest single “Break Free” has moved in to the Top 30 at Active Rock radio in the United States. This is their fourth single in a row to reach the Rock Top 30. A music video for “Break Free” will be released in the near future.

Like A Storm are no stranger to success at the Active Rock format. Their previous singles, “Love The Way You Hate Me,” “Wish You Hell” and “Become The Enemy have all charted in the Top 25. The record-smashing breakout single “Love The Way You Hate Me” reached #22 at Active Rock, was #1 for 5 weeks on SiriusXM Octane, and the accompanying video became a viral hit that has been viewed over 3.2 million times to date. The follow up “Wish You Hell” reached #17 and gave the band the distinction of being the only artist from New Zealand to break into the Active Rock Top 20.

The band is regarded as one of the most prolific new acts on the rock circuit. The Auckland-bred brothers— Chris Brooks [lead vocals, guitar, didgeridoo, keys/programming], Matt Brooks [vocals, lead guitar, keys/programming], and Kent Brooks [bass, vocals, keys/programming] — came to the United States knowing no one, and have built a devoted fan-base through their tireless tour schedule. The addition of L.A-based Zach Wood on drums rounds out the line-up. Like A Storm write, perform, record and produce all of their own albums.

Like A Storm’s latest album “Awaken The Fire” is out now via Another Century Records.
